WebbYou can take everything in your checked baggage: from liquid to solid food. However, you are not allowed to carry liquid or gel-like food products in your carry-on baggage. This … WebbYou cannot take containers larger than 100 millilitres or 100 grams, even if they are partially filled. Hand luggage restrictions at UK airports: Overview - GOV.UK

WebbYou can take solid foods like sandwiches, biscuits, fruit, nuts, etc. on board but the same restrictions for liquids apply to liquid foods, e.g. drinks, soups, sauces, jam or jelly (see guidance above).
